After PSM, patients with baseline HBsAg < 1000 IU/mL had numerically higher clearance rates (40.00%, 12/30) and seroconversion rates (40.00%, 12/30) than those with 1000 ≤ HBsAg < 3000 IU/mL (12.50%, 2/16 for both), but the difference did not reach statistical significance (P = 0.054; Figures 3C, D ). 3.4.
